Agoo weather in November

In November, Agoo sees average daytime highs of 29°C and overnight lows near 26°C, with 66 mm of rain across 8.2 wet days and about 11.2 hours of daylight. It is the 4th-warmest and 7th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 29°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 42% of the time in November,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 11 h 24 min at the start of November to 11 h 06 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, November is Agoo's 6th-clearest and 10th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Agoo's year-round climate.

Location & terrain

Where is Agoo?

Agoo sits at 16.1°N, 120.1°E, 28 m above sea level, in Philippines. The nearest listed city is Domalanoan, 15 km away.

Topography around Agoo

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Agoo.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Agoo has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 247 m around an average of 32 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 755 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,211 m.

The land around Agoo is covered by water (50%) and trees (40%) within 3 km, water (42%) and trees (39%) within 16 km, and water (45%) and trees (35%) within 80 km.
